RateVault is a fast, private currency converter that lives in your toolbar — convert across 80+ world currencies without ads, accounts, or the tracking that plagues other converters.
What you can do:
• Quick convert — type an amount, pick two currencies and see the result instantly, with a clear inverse-rate line.
• Pinned Rate Board — pin the currencies you care about and convert one amount into all of them at once in Chrome's side panel.
• Converter Studio — a full page to multi-convert, browse a searchable rate table, and print a two-way travel cheat sheet.
• Right-click convert — select a price on any page, right-click "Convert selection" and get the result in a notification. Only the text you select is read.
• Offline-ready — ships with a built-in rate snapshot and refreshes automatically in the background; always shows the date your rates are from.
• Gets numbers right — robust handling of "1,234.56" vs "1.234,56" vs "1 234,56", plus your choice of decimal places and separators (the fix for the wrong-decimal and "NaN" bugs in other converters).
Private by design: your conversions, pinned currencies and settings stay in your browser (chrome.storage.local). RateVault has no account, no ads and no tracking. It makes only plain GET requests to its own site for public exchange-rate numbers and a small display-config — never any personal data, browsing history, or page contents.
Permissions are minimal: storage, alarms (rate refresh), contextMenus + notifications (right-click convert), sidePanel (the Rate Board) and commands (shortcuts), plus a single host permission for the rates/display-config fetch. No content scripts, no remote code.
